For those of you thinking about purchasing the livestream: during past years everyone here recommended to buy it without hesitation. Yesterday was the first time though that some of us experienced a lot of buffering problems. If you have problems contact the customer service ([email protected]) and hope that they can help you.
Some things that helped yesterday:
- reboot your modem
- use a desktop instead of a laptop
- sign out of the livestream for about 10 minutes
- use AirPlay if you have an Apple TV

Things that don't help:
- everything the varsity customer service tells you to do :p (only having the livestream open and closing all other windows and browsers, going to full screen)

I personally don't know if I would purchase the livestream for today with all of the trouble I had yesterday. Since I purchased the weekend package though, I just hope that they took down the twitterboard (which seemed to cause trouble for me) and that they made whatever changes that were necessary in order to provide the quality livestream of the past years.
The twitter feed is causing the buffer based on your bandwidth that your provider is serving. If you have lower bandwidth to begin with, when it refreshes, it will cause you to see a buffer. And unfortunately this is nothing that Varsity can do on their end.
